Causes Of P0300 In Jeep
The P0300 code in your Jeep means the engine is misfiring randomly. This can make your Jeep run rough and lose power. Several problems may cause this code. Understanding these issues helps you fix the problem faster.

Below are common causes of P0300 in Jeep vehicles. Each one affects the engine’s performance in different ways.
Ignition System Problems
The ignition system starts the engine’s combustion process. Worn spark plugs can cause weak or no spark. Cracked ignition coils may stop the spark from reaching cylinders. Faulty plug wires can also interrupt spark delivery. These problems lead to misfires and trigger the P0300 code.
Fuel Delivery Issues
Your engine needs the right fuel amount to run smoothly. Clogged fuel injectors block fuel flow to cylinders. Low fuel pressure means not enough fuel reaches the engine. Both conditions cause cylinders to misfire. Fuel system problems often cause random misfires in Jeeps.
Air And Vacuum Leaks
Engines require a precise air-fuel mix for combustion. Cracked intake hoses let unmetered air enter the engine. Bad manifold gaskets cause vacuum leaks. These leaks change the air-fuel ratio, making the engine misfire. Air and vacuum leaks are common in older Jeep models.
Jeep-specific Electrical Faults
Some Jeeps have unique electrical parts affecting engine performance. A burnt Auto Shutdown (ASD) relay or fuse cuts power to the ignition system. This causes random misfires and the P0300 code. Checking these parts is important during diagnosis.

Step-by-step Diagnosis
Diagnosing the DTC P0300 code on your Jeep requires a clear, step-by-step approach. This code signals a random or multiple cylinder misfire. Misfires can cause poor engine performance and increased emissions. Pinpointing the exact cause helps fix the issue quickly and avoid costly repairs.
Start with basic ignition checks. Then, test the Auto Shutdown (ASD) relay. Next, inspect for vacuum leaks that may affect engine air flow. Finally, evaluate the fuel system for proper delivery and pressure. Follow these steps carefully for accurate diagnosis.
Checking Ignition Components
Remove the ignition coil pack and spark plugs. Look for signs of wear or damage. Check spark plugs for fouling or cracks. Inspect ignition coils for cracks or corrosion. Examine plug wires for breaks or burns. Replace any parts that show damage or wear.
Testing The Asd Relay
Locate the ASD relay, usually in the fuse box. Check the relay pins for corrosion or burning. Use a multimeter to test relay continuity. Swap with a known good relay if unsure. A faulty ASD relay can cause intermittent ignition loss.
Inspecting For Vacuum Leaks
Examine all vacuum hoses for cracks or disconnections. Check intake manifold gaskets for leaks or damage. Spray carburetor cleaner around hoses and gaskets while engine runs. Listen for RPM changes that indicate leaks. Fix any leaks to restore proper air flow.
Evaluating Fuel System
Check fuel injectors for clogs or leaks. Test fuel pressure with a gauge at the fuel rail. Ensure fuel pump delivers correct pressure. Replace clogged injectors or faulty pump as needed. Proper fuel delivery is critical to prevent misfires.
Common Fixes For P0300
The P0300 code signals a random or multiple cylinder misfire in your Jeep. This issue can lower engine performance and increase emissions. Fixing it often involves addressing ignition, fuel, or air intake problems. Understanding common repairs helps restore your Jeep’s smooth running quickly.
Replacing Spark Plugs And Coils
Worn spark plugs cause weak or no spark, leading to misfires. Cracked ignition coils also fail to ignite fuel properly. Replacing these parts restores proper firing and engine performance. Check for oil leaks around spark plug wells, as they can damage coils and plugs.
Cleaning Or Replacing Fuel Injectors
Clogged fuel injectors reduce fuel flow and cause rough running. Cleaning injectors removes buildup and improves spray pattern. If cleaning fails, replacing injectors ensures correct fuel delivery. Proper fuel injection supports smooth combustion and avoids misfires.
Repairing Vacuum Leaks
Vacuum leaks let extra air enter the engine, upsetting the fuel-air mix. Common leak points include cracked hoses and faulty manifold gaskets. Inspect and replace damaged parts to seal leaks. Fixing vacuum leaks stabilizes engine idle and stops misfires.
Replacing Faulty Relays And Fuses
A burnt Auto Shutdown (ASD) relay or blown fuse can cut power to the ignition system. This causes intermittent misfires or stalls. Testing and replacing faulty relays or fuses restores consistent ignition power. Check these electrical components on Jeep models prone to ASD issues.

Regular Spark Plug Inspections
Inspect spark plugs every 30,000 miles or as stated in the manual. Worn or dirty plugs cause misfires. Remove each plug and look for deposits or damage. Replace plugs if they look worn or cracked. Proper spark plugs ensure strong ignition and smooth running.
Fuel System Cleaning
Fuel injectors can clog over time. This reduces fuel flow and causes misfires. Use a fuel system cleaner to remove deposits. Clean the fuel filter regularly to keep fuel flowing freely. A clean fuel system improves combustion and engine power.
Routine Vacuum Hose Checks
Vacuum leaks allow unmetered air into the engine. This disturbs the fuel-air mix and causes misfires. Check all vacuum hoses for cracks, holes, or loose connections. Replace any damaged hoses right away. Maintaining vacuum lines helps your engine run efficiently and prevents P0300 errors.
